Edit a campaign
You can edit all sections of a campaign you created:
Go to Marketing Pro > Campaign Manager.
Find the campaign you want to edit. Click More
> Edit. Note: Edit is unavailable if:
The campaign is finished or stopped. In this case, you can clone and then edit it. For more, see Clone a campaign.
The campaign is scheduled. In this case, you should revert the campaign to draft, then make the updates.
In the Content section of the campaign if you haven't created the campaign.

After you click Edit, you're taken back to the campaign builder. From there, you can go to any section you want to edit and click Edit.

When finished, click Continue.
Click Schedule Campaign to launch the campaign if you're ready to do so. If you want to save your campaign and work on it later, click Save as Draft.

Clone a campaign
If you have a campaign that's working well, you can clone it to use it in other places or use as a template for future campaigns.
Note: When you clone a campaign, the options selected when creating the original content are saved.
To clone a campaign:
Go to Marketing Pro > Campaign Manager.
Hover over the campaign you want to clone, click More
then select Clone. 
On the Clone campaign screen that opens, enter a name for the cloned campaign, then click Continue.

Depending on the type of content cloned, you may need to finish building the campaign.

Unarchive campaigns
Unarchive the campaign that you previously archived to restore it to your dashboard and allow your team to use it:
Go to Marketing Pro > Campaign Manager.
On the Campaign Manager screen, click the dropdown arrow next to Campaign Manager and select Archived Campaigns.

Hover over the campaign you want to restore, click More
, then select Unarchive. 
On the confirmation window that opens, click Confirm.
